Форум программистов, компьютерный форум CyberForum.ru

Что означает тип Class A __cdecl(void) ? -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 блок схема http://www.cyberforum.ru/cpp-beginners/thread963870.html
помогите пожалусто нарисовать блок схему а то сложная програма никак немогу в*эхать вот код #include <iostream> using namespace std; unsigned long get_fib(int num); int main(void)
C++ Перевод десятичного числа в двоичное число Всем доброго времени суток! Собственно вот мой код, который должен переводисть число десятичное в число двоичное. Потестил я его, со значениями от 0 до 9 - всё работает, но когда я берусь за число 10, то вместо того, чтобы на выходе у меня было двоичное число 1010, у меня получается число 1110. Помогите. Вот код: #include <iostream> #include <vector> using namespace std; http://www.cyberforum.ru/cpp-beginners/thread963858.html
C++ Найдите 10 первых натуральных чисел, больше 100, кратные 9 и заканчиваются на цифру 7
Знайдіть 10 перших натуральних чисел, що більші за 100, кратні 9 та закінчуються на цифру 7.
Ошибка в массиве C++
Для х, который изменяется от a до b с шагом (b-a) / k, где (k = 10), вычислить значение функции f (x).Помогите найти ошибку. #include <iostream> #include <cmath> using namespace std; int main() { double y; double x=0.1;
C++ запись и чтение wchar_t строк http://www.cyberforum.ru/cpp-beginners/thread963833.html
Всем добрый вечер. есть wchar_t str, как её запихнуть в текстовый файл используя потоки, а потом считать? и есть возможность запихнуть её в бинарник а потом считать? Я так понимаю обычный fstream здесь не катит.
C++ все элементы матрицы разделить на этот наибольший элемент Если наибольший элемент матрицы расположен в четной строке и нечетном столбце, то все элементы матрицы разделить на этот наибольший элемент · Если в результате замены отрицательных элементов массива их квадратами элементы массива по строкам образуют убывающую последовательность, то найти сумму элементов каждой строки, иначе определить – произведение #include <conio.h>... подробнее

Показать сообщение отдельно
Fyret
184 / 170 / 13
Регистрация: 30.07.2013
Сообщений: 359
27.09.2013, 21:33     Что означает тип Class A __cdecl(void) ?
C++
1
A obA1 = A();
Формально да, это создание и инициализация obA1 временным объектом. Но умный компилятор делает copy elision, и в итоге это просто создание obA1 с помощью конструктора по умолчанию.

C++
1
A obA2(10);
Создание obA2 с помощью явного, явнее некуда, вызова конструктора.

C++
1
A obA3();
Хе-хе, а вот здесь объявляется функция obA3, не принимающая аргументов и возвращающая объект типа А.

C++
1
A obA4;
А вот так создался бы объект конструктором по умолчанию.
 
Текущее время: 02:48.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ru